International Boxing in Gossau: Fight Night Details

by Liam O'Connor Sports Editor

The Fürstenlandsaal in Gossau, Switzerland, a venue more accustomed to balls and banquets, is once again preparing to host a different kind of spectacle: professional boxing. On Saturday, February 28th, the hall will transform into a boxing arena, drawing fighters and fans from across the globe for an evening of martial arts competition. This return to boxing events marks a continuation of the hall’s diverse history and underscores the growing international interest in combat sports within the region.

For those familiar with the Fürstenlandsaal, the shift might seem unusual. Still, the venue has a history of hosting boxing events, creating a unique atmosphere that blends the elegance of a traditional ballroom with the raw energy of the ring. The event promises not just athletic prowess, but a vibrant cultural exchange, attracting competitors and spectators from various countries. The focus is on providing a platform for both established and emerging boxing talent, contributing to the sport’s continued growth.

A Venue with a History of Transformation

The Fürstenlandsaal, located in Gossau, St. Gallen, isn’t solely defined by its boxing events. It’s a multi-purpose venue that regularly hosts a variety of functions, from weddings and corporate gatherings to concerts and cultural performances. The Gossau municipality website details the hall’s capacity and versatility, noting its ability to accommodate events of varying sizes and formats. This adaptability is key to its continued relevance within the community.

The decision to host boxing events again reflects a deliberate effort to diversify the venue’s offerings and attract a broader audience. While the elegant setting might seem at odds with the intensity of boxing, the contrast often adds to the event’s appeal. The Fürstenlandsaal’s management team has invested in ensuring the space can be safely and effectively transformed into a fully functional boxing arena, meeting all necessary safety standards and regulations.

The Rise of Martial Arts in Switzerland

Switzerland has seen a growing interest in martial arts, including boxing, in recent years. This trend is fueled by a combination of factors, including increased media coverage of combat sports, the success of Swiss athletes on the international stage, and a broader cultural fascination with self-defense and physical fitness. Swissinfo.ch reported in 2023 on the efforts of the Swiss Boxing Association to elevate the sport’s profile and support its athletes.

This growing popularity has led to an increase in the number of boxing clubs and training facilities across the country, providing opportunities for individuals of all ages and skill levels to participate in the sport.
